The Right Side Up. Friday, May 13, 2005. A Lesson in History. I try to be nice and forgiving of other people's ignorance, but sometimes I just get so irritated! For the record -. Nixon was NOT impeached, he resigned. Clinton WAS impeached. Yes, it's a fact. This particular topic has bothered me for some time. People actually argue that Clinton was not impeached because he was not kicked out of office. Jeez, open a book or a newspaper every once in a while . . . Posted by mary # 6:58 PM. There Is A Blog.
